Let�s be honest here, �Bang Bang You�re Dead was pretty underwhelming wasn�t it? Certainly not indicative of the shiny diamonds encased in the lump of coal that is the bands album �Waterloo To Anywhere�. �Deadwood� on the other hand is a fantastic leather clad, sleazy rock along that encapsulates everything Dirty Pretty Things stand for. Is it about Pete? �You got the world boy, �This all you make it? You had the choice lad, You wouldn't take it� would suggest so but we will credit Mr Barat with a bit more integrity than that. Forget the past though, it�s the future we must focus on and with tunes such as �Deadwood� and a frantic live act the future looks rosy for Dirty Pretty Things.
